Can 0.5l, one year aged. Black, opaque. AROMA- roasted, chocolate, coffee, sweet, strong pistachios, nougat, cappuccino, cocoa biscuits, cocoa cake, pralines, wood, vanilla. FLAVOR- moderately sweet, bitter, roasted, pralines, pistachios, liqueur. Just medium bodied. Nice one.

Can at BBT 10/2021. I have a slightly worse sense of smell this time. Med-full body, moderate carbonation. There are light pistachios in both aroma and flavour, but I keep asking myself if I would rather like to get more of them, or none at all. There is med-high chocolate, cocoa, very light deep roast. I also get med-light vanilla. Not bad, but feels simultaneously rather empty and slightly over the top. Quite good, but not great.
